Short-term capital loss from share transactions on which STT was...

Set-off of STT-paid share-trading losses against non-STT gains, and limits on adjusting DTAA-exempt gains; relief granted

Income Tax January 6, 2026 Case Laws AT
Short-term capital loss from share transactions on which STT was paid was held set offable against short-term capital gains from transactions on which STT was not paid, since s.70(2) permits set-off against gains from any capital asset and does not distinguish based on STT payment; the "similar computation" reference was confined to ss.48-55, so the assessee's computation was accepted and the Revenue's view rejected. Grandfathered long-term capital gains exempt under Article 13(4) of the India-Mauritius DTAA were held outside total income computation, hence could not be adjusted against brought-forward long-term capital loss; exemption was allowed, while brought-forward long-term capital loss was directed to be set off only against taxable non-grandfathered long-term capital gains. Short TDS credit was remanded for verification and grant as per law. - ITAT
